Ticket #—Missed Pick-up: Awards Trophy Engraving Run

The scheduled collection of the trophy crate for engraving at Finchwood Metalcraft did not occur on Tuesday; the courier from Bramley Dispatch never arrived and no call was logged. The crate remains sealed in the records room, contents verified against the inventory sheet by two staff. A replacement pick-up is booked for Thursday morning. Records team: keep the crate sealed, log the driver's arrival time, and confirm the waybill matches. The confidential instruction for the hand-over is:

courier memo of tagep-bafog: the julwyn briys courier leaves the quenmir istwyn holius ledger at gate 6565 under passcode 028913

## Kickoff Notes — ChipGate Reader

Quick recap for the Harborfell Marathon setup: the trackside timing-chip readers need firmware flashed before Thursday's dry run, and the mat at the 10k split has been flaky, so test it twice. Spare antennas are in the blue crate. Don't reorder cabling without checking first — it's mapped to the scoring van. All hardware questions go to the lead listed below.

approver of yahig-kagup = Ralok Sorael

Handover: Parcelwing webhook. Retries now use exponential backoff, capped at six attempts. Dedup key changed from tracking number to event hash — review that diff carefully, it touches the ledger table. Known gap: carrier Dunmore sends duplicate delivery events ~2% of the time; we tolerate them. Tests cover replay and out-of-order delivery. Everything else is stable. Full context and the sequence diagrams are on the internal page here.

wiki page, kahog-hahig: https://vault.zemvargrid.internal/display/deploy/repo/settings/merge_requests/job/settings/6f3b933774dbc5320a4daa18